FPRX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

172 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Five Prime Therapeutics, Inc. (FPRX)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$1.26B — down 9.4% from $1.39B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 19 funds closed out of FPRX and 17 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 73 trimmed existing stakes and 57 added.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, adding an estimated $24.2M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$29.7M.
